Underlying Asset
The financial instrument upon which a derivative's price is based, such as stocks, bonds, commodities, or currencies.
Exercise Price
The cost at which an option's possessor has the right to purchase (for a call option) or dispose of (for a put option) the base security or commodity.
Margin Requirements
The minimum amount of equity that must be maintained in a margin account to hold an investment position, set by brokerage firms or regulatory bodies.
Option Positions
Refers to the holdings an investor has in options contracts, which could be either calls (betting the stock will rise) or puts (betting the stock will fall).
